The would house smelled wonderful whenever my mom made these mouthwatering coffee cakes. Now, I bake them for holidays and special gatherings. They also make great gifts. -Tracy Sorrentino Commerce, Michigan
Nutritional Facts 1 serving (1 slice) equals 184 calories, 11 g fat (5 g saturated fat), 30 mg cholesterol, 133 mg sodium, 20 g carbohydrate, 1 g fiber, 2 g protein.

I LOVE this recipe! I just tried it this morning for a festive Christmas Eve morning treat and my husband and I agree that it is just as good as Cinnabons'. Thank you, thank you, thank you for sharing this recipe!I cut the recipe in half and it turned out terrific. It's an easy recipe to make. Instead of the icing, we made a cream cheese frosting by mixing together: butter, powdered sugar, a little vanilla extract, and a little cream cheese. It was a delicious accompaniment to this great coffee cake. Very moist and truly yummy.
